Я записал образ на USB-накопитель с помощью Win32DiskImager, прежде чем я нажал «Запись», он сказал, что запись на физический диск может повредить диск. Я подумал, что он может и не быть поврежден, поэтому нажал «Запись». Закончив работу с USB-накопителем, я отформатировал его, но после форматирования в свойствах USB-накопителя написано «usedspace-0 bytes freespace-256mb». Как можно превратить флэш-накопитель объемом 2 ГБ во флэш-накопитель объемом 256 МБ? Помогите, пожалуйста, как это исправить? Есть ли способ сделать его снова таким же, как раньше?
решение1
Используйте инструмент низкоуровневого форматирования для форматирования USB-диска, вотодинэто может быть полезно.
решение2
Либо используйте утилиту форматирования низкого уровня, как предлагает @cartman, либо загрузите систему Linux и переформатируйте флэш-накопитель.
Проблема, с которой вы столкнулись, заключается в том, что каким-то образом то, что вы сделали, изменило разбиение на разделы и/или формат диска. У Microsoft плохая привычка быть очень эгоистичными в распознаваемых ими форматах. Если диск был переразмечен или отформатирован каким-то странным способом, который не поддерживается Microsoft, Windows действительно не видит дополнительное пространство. Linux гораздо более снисходителен — он сможет увидеть остальную часть диска, даже если не может определить фактический раздел/формат. В Linux вы должны иметь возможность переразбить его на разделы/или переформатировать его. Утилита форматирования низкого уровня — посмотрите, есть ли такая у производителя вашего диска на сайте — обходит все это и переходит на уровень оборудования и переделывает все в каком-то формате по умолчанию — обычно весь диск, FAT32 для совместимости.
Разумеется, не забудьте сделать резервную копию всех данных, хранящихся на флеш-накопителе, поскольку любой из этих методов является разрушительным.